Linux vs. BSD: Hangisini Kullanmalısınız?

Linux vs. BSD: Hangisini Kullanmalısınız?

MakeUseOf'ta, Windows ve Mac OS X'e 'alternatif' olarak Linux'u biraz ele alıyoruz. Ancak, bunlar sadece üç işletim sistemi değil - ayrıca Unix benzeri işletim sistemlerinden oluşan BSD ailesi de var. teknik olarak Linux'tan farklıdır.





Adil rekabet adına, BSD işletim sistemlerini de biraz tanımamızın zamanı geldi. Ve bunu yapmanın, onları Linux ile karşılaştırmaktan daha iyi bir yolu yoktur. BSD işletim sistemlerinin farkı nedir ve onu Linux yerine mi çalıştırmalısınız? Linux ve en iyi BSD masaüstü işletim sistemi nasıl çalışır, PC-BSD , masaüstünde karşılaştır?





Linux ve BSD Nasıl Benzer?

Önce bolca bulunan benzerliklere bakalım. Her iki işletim sistemi de açık kaynak kodlu ve Unix benzeridir, bu nedenle birçok aynı program ve yardımcı program her ikisinde de çalışır. Masaüstünde bile, her ikisi de GNOME ve KDE dahil ancak bunlarla sınırlı olmamak üzere aynı masaüstü ortamlarını çalıştırdıkları için her iki işletim sistemi de benzer görünecektir. Firefox, GIMP ve diğer birçok popüler açık kaynak uygulaması da her iki sistemde de çalışır.





Bu nedenle, yalnızca büyük, göze çarpan farklılıklar aramaya çalıştığınızda, hiçbirini bulamayacaksınız. Farkı yaratan aslında daha küçük, sahne arkası ayrıntılara ve bunların sonuçlarına bağlıdır.

Çekirdek ve İşletim Sistemi

Her şeyden önce, 'Linux' aslında sadece çekirdektir. yazılım ve donanım arasındaki boşluğu kapatır . Linux dağıtımları, çekirdeği istedikleri kaplama yazılımıyla birlikte paketleyen insan grupları (veya kuruluşlar) tarafından yapılır. Neyse ki, her Linux dağıtımının belirli ortak noktalarının olması (diğer şeylerin yanı sıra Linux çekirdeği), çoğu dağıtımda çalışması için basitçe 'Linux' için yazılmış yazılımlara izin verir.



pencerelerde png'yi pdf'ye dönüştürme

Öte yandan BSD, yalnızca çekirdek değil, genellikle tüm bir işletim sistemidir. Kendi aralarında farklılıkları olan birden fazla BSD işletim sistemi vardır, ancak hepsi BSD Unix'ten geldikleri için bunları topluca BSD ailesi olarak adlandırmak daha kolay ve oldukça doğrudur.

Unix Mirası

Bu da beni bir sonraki noktaya getiriyor: BSD işletim sistemleri, Linux'tan daha 'Unix'. Yasal nedenlerden dolayı, BSD ailesindeki işletim sistemleri kendilerine aslında Unix değil, sadece Unix benzeri diyebilir, ancak uzun bir Unix mirasına sahiptirler. AIX, HP-UX, Solaris ve hatta Mac OS X (BSD'ye dayanan Darwin aracılığıyla) ile birlikte BSD işletim sistemleri, köklerini orijinal Unix yaratılışına kadar izleyebilir.





Öte yandan, Linux, Unix benzeri ve Unix'ten ilham alan, ancak orijinal Unix ile gerçek bir bağı olmayan iki işletim sistemi olarak Minix'e katılıyor.

lisanslama

O zaman Linux ve BSD ailesinin kullandığı lisanslama farkı var. Her ikisi de açık kaynak lisansları kullanırken, Linux, geliştiricileri GPL lisanslı yazılımdaki değişikliklerini açık kaynak olarak ve aynı lisansla yayınlamaya zorlayarak kullanıcıları destekleyen GPL'yi kullanır.





BSD ailesi, geliştiricilerin açık kaynaklı yazılımları almalarına, üzerinde değişiklikler yapmalarına ve daha sonra, değişiklikleri açık kaynak olarak yayınlamaya zorlamak yerine, isterlerse tescilli tutmalarına izin vererek geliştiricilerin lehine olan BSD lisansını kullanır. istediler).

Apple'ın çeşitli BSD bitlerini (FreeBSD'den dahil) kullanabilmesi ve Mac OS X'i karışık kaynaklı bir ürün olarak oluşturabilmesi BSD lisansı nedeniyledir. Google, Linux çekirdeğini (ve diğer GPL lisanslı yazılımları) kullanmasına ve değiştirmesine rağmen Android'i oluşturabildi çünkü mobil işletim sistemini açık kaynak olarak yayınladılar ve bunu yapmakta bir sorun yaşamadılar.

Satıcı Desteği

Son olarak, Linux ve BSD'yi bir masaüstü işletim sistemi olarak karşılaştırıyorsanız, satıcı desteğine bakmanız gerekir. Mac OS X'i hariç tuttuğunuzda (teknik olarak BSD olduğu için, ancak bir kullanıcının bakış açısından onları ayrı olarak görüyoruz), o zaman satıcı desteği BSD işletim sistemleri için o kadar iyi değil. Fena değil, ama Linux'ta daha iyi. İkisinin dışında, yazılımın bir BSD işletim sistemi yerine Linux için yazılma olasılığı daha yüksektir. Grafik sürücüleri Linux'ta daha iyidir ve daha fazladır (hem özel hem de açık kaynak) ve buna karşılık Linux'ta BSD'den çok daha fazla oyun mevcuttur.

FreeBSD tabanlı ve masaüstü amaçlı kurulumu en kolay BSD işletim sistemi olan PC-BSD, kesinlikle kullanılabilir ve aynı masaüstü ortamlarının kullanılması sayesinde Linux'a benziyor. Ancak, daha fazlasını yapmaya çalıştığınızda, sınırlarını bulmaya başlayacaksınız.

Mac OS X, diğer BSD işletim sistemlerinde olmayan birkaç şeye sahip olsa da, Linux ile karşılaştırıldığında Mac OS X için hala kolay bir kazanç değil.

pencereler biçimlendirmeyi tamamlayamadı

BSD'nin Teknolojik Avantajları

Bununla birlikte, farklı BSD çekirdekleri, bazılarının Linux'tan üstün olduğu kanıtlanmış çeşitli teknolojilerin birçok farklı uygulamasına sahiptir. FreeBSD, harika bir ağ yığınına sahip olmasıyla bilinir ve OpenBSD, insanca mümkün olduğu kadar güvenli olmasıyla bilinir. NetBSD, ekmek kızartma makinesi de dahil olmak üzere Linux'tan bile daha fazla mimaride çalışabilir. Dolayısıyla BSD işletim sistemleri teknik açıdan kötü değildir, ancak üçüncü taraf geliştiriciler tarafından Linux'tan daha az destek vardır. Yeterli destekle, bir işletim sisteminde istediğinizi yapabilirsiniz.

Masaüstünde, Linux İle Yapışın

Sonunda, çoğu kullanıcı masaüstleri için Linux'a bağlı kalmak isteyecektir. Linux'un daha iyi olmasının birçok nedeni masaüstünde. Ancak, bu makale sizi BSD işletim sistemleri hakkında daha fazla meraklandırdıysa, sanal bir makinede veya yedek bir bilgisayarda denemekten çekinmeyin. Dışarıda ne olduğunu bilmek asla acıtmaz.

BSD işletim sistemlerinin sahip oldukları veya Linux'tan daha iyi yaptıkları hangi özellikleri beğeniyorsunuz? Neden birini veya diğerini seçsin? Yorumlarda bize bildirin!

Resim Kredisi: Forrestal_PL

Paylaş Paylaş Cıvıldamak E-posta Disk Alanını Boşaltmak için Bu Windows Dosyalarını ve Klasörlerini Silin

Windows bilgisayarınızdaki disk alanını temizlemeniz mi gerekiyor? İşte disk alanını boşaltmak için güvenle silinebilecek Windows dosya ve klasörleri.

Sonrakini Oku
İlgili konular
  • Linux
  • Linux Dağıtımı
Yazar hakkında Danny Stieben(481 Makale Yayınlandı)

Danny, açık kaynaklı yazılım ve Linux'un tüm yönlerinden hoşlanan Kuzey Teksas Üniversitesi'nde son sınıf öğrencisidir.

Danny Stieben'dan Daha Fazla

Haber bültenimize abone ol

Teknik ipuçları, incelemeler, ücretsiz e-kitaplar ve özel fırsatlar için bültenimize katılın!

Abone olmak için buraya tıklayın